WebJul 18, 2024 · To start a switch to a new bank you’ll need to: Complete a Current Account Switch Agreement form for your new account, and a Current Account Closure Instruction form for your old one. Agree any arranged overdraft facilities before starting your switch. Go through your payments and cancel any you don’t need. WebFeb 1, 2024 · The pros of joint bank accounts for people in the same household include: Simplicity: One account can help simplify paying for joint living expenses like rent and utility bills. Visibility: Shared household income and expenses can appear on one statement that can be viewed by all contributors, making it easier to budget and track expenses together. WebAll holders of a joint account get equal access to funds. This makes it easier to manage daily expenses. With a joint account, there is lesser chance of “financial shocks” since all holders know the account balance, income and expenses. WebJul 9, 2024 · Check with your bank to see what options are available to you to convert your account. In some cases, you can add a joint owner simply using your existing online banking interface or by mailing in a paper form. In other cases, you may need to visit a bank branch to make the change.

If you are in the process of divorce, you and your spouse each have a legal right to empty the ... shape nj annual conventionWebTo open a bank account you usually apply in a branch or online. Before you open a bank account, you have to provide proof of your identity and verify your address.
